Team Aeronautica Militare-Amica Chips signed Pole Michal Kwiatkowski for the next two seasons. The 18-year-old Junior Time Trial World Champion will ride for the Professional Continental team for 2009 and 2010.
Kwiatkowski won the overall and three stages of the Junior Peace Race this year.
He joins fellow Polish rider, Michal Golas, for 2009. The roster of the San Marino-based team also includes Santo Anzà, Matteo Carrara, Leonardo Bertagnolli and Simon Clarke. (GB)
